Generally speaking, steam game data follows this convention (on PC): C:\Program Files\Steam\SteamApps\<username>\<game name>\<abbreviated game name>\ : There is usually a save folder or files that are easily identifiable as save files in there. On OSX, it's a little trickier because if I recall, the folder is hidden by default. Check this tutorial: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=x4qmoYjTMoE
Open steam -> right click game name -> properties from drop down menu -> local files tab -> view local files
I have both the Steam version and also have the game on my iPad Pro 12.9". I can recommend both platforms for this game. There is no difference between the two in terms of gameplay and missions etc, the only difference is of coarse the controls. It is possible to play the pc version totally using the mouse so changing that to tapping is just a natural. Audio of coarse is better on my pc but the audio on the Pro also sounds pretty darn good, especially with the four speakers on the Pro (the audio from the Pro still amazes me at times). The game looks better on my Pro with the retina screen. It basically comes down to you and which platform you prefer gaming on. Or just get both # edit; I see you already made your decision.
